Job Description
District Sales Manager responsible for sales in Pediatric Nutrition Division at Abbott. Overseeing training, sales growth, and team management in the San Francisco Bay area.
Responsibilities:
- Developing territory manager's skills to ensure sales and share growth, may be done through strategizing, coaching, training, inspiring, etc. in the acute care hospital, children hospital, and pediatric, OB, and pediatric GI physician office spaces.
- Working in the field (avg. 10 times per rep) annually and completing the associated documentation needed to support the visit (TM Evaluation, follow up emails, etc.)
- Team/ human resources management functions (such as evaluating performance, providing performance improvement coaching, writing performance appraisals, etc.)
- Performing recruitment and selection duties such as sourcing, interviewing, and maintaining a diverse candidate pool, participating in job fairs, maintaining a file of qualified candidates in the event of turnover.
- Administrative - Driving the business through SWOT analysis, hospital contract management, representative routing, proper resource allocation and budgeting (such as gratis and expenses); communicating with Regional Director regarding issues and opportunities.
- Special Projects such as - Conducting meetings, training sessions, etc.
